THE DOBSON TRUST

As a registered UK charity, THE DOBSON TRUST focuses on delivering meaningful outcomes for its beneficiaries.

The Trust was set up in 1981 by a bequest from Mr W. H. Dobson (a former Gillingham Borough Council engineer) for the purpose of providing enjoyment and welfare to elderly people in the Gillingham Borough Area. The trust exercise this duty by giving grants to groups providing welfare for the elderly, as well as making direct grants to individuals.
